Science needs to take more of a front and centre seat in the Early Childhood Classroom. When children play, they are experimenting all the time. “What happens if we balance this block here?”, "What happens when we put the ball at the top and it rolls down?" Now it’s time for us to support our little scientists with even more hands-on experiments to explore without teacher intervention. Sometimes it’s going to be messy but it is going to be fun and full of learning. Science provides children with so many opportunities to develop and practice different skills and it is such a powerful way to build that sense of wonder!
